Table of Contents:
- <h2>Initial release</h2> <ul> <li><code>csem_gt()</code> implements the three relative-error estimators of Brennan (1998) -- <code>full</code>, <code>large_a</code>, <code>uncorrelated</code> -- together with the closed-form absolute error variance (Brennan 1998, eq. 20).</li> <li>Closed-form analytical sampling variances and item-resampling bootstrap variances for all four estimators.</li> <li>Quadratic smoothing of conditional error variances on observed score, with optional exclusion of floor and ceiling cases.</li> <li>D-study extrapolation via <code>n_items_D</code>.</li> <li>S3 class <code>csem</code> with full method set: <code>print</code>, <code>summary</code>, <code>plot</code>, <code>as.data.frame</code>, <code>by_score</code>, <code>coef</code>.</li> <li><code>iowa_like</code> synthetic dataset calibrated to the ITED Vocabulary Test.</li> <li>Two vignettes: tutorial introduction and worked examples.</li> </ul>
